The Importance Of A Prep Table In A Professional Kitchen

In any commercial kitchen, efficiency and organization are key to running a successful operation. One essential piece of equipment that helps with both of these aspects is the prep table. A prep table is a versatile and practical tool that can streamline food preparation, improve workflow, and ensure food safety in a professional kitchen setting.

A prep table, also known as a prep station or work table, is a large, flat surface typically made of stainless steel that is used for preparing ingredients and assembling dishes. It is equipped with various amenities such as a cutting board, refrigerated storage, and sometimes even a sink. prep tables come in various sizes and configurations to suit the needs of different kitchens, from small cafes to large restaurants.

One of the main benefits of a prep table is that it provides ample workspace for chefs and cooks to prep ingredients efficiently. With a spacious and sturdy surface, multiple kitchen staff can work simultaneously without feeling cramped or cluttered. This is especially important during busy service times when speed and accuracy are crucial.

The built-in cutting board on a prep table is another invaluable feature. It allows chefs to chop, slice, and dice ingredients directly on the table, saving time and reducing the number of tools needed. Having a designated cutting area also helps prevent cross-contamination between different types of food, ensuring food safety and sanitation in the kitchen.

In addition to the cutting board, many prep tables come with built-in refrigerated storage compartments. These allow chefs to keep perishable ingredients such as meats, dairy, and produce at the proper temperature while they work. This not only saves time from having to go back and forth to the walk-in cooler but also helps prevent food spoilage and waste.

Some prep tables are equipped with a sink, which is a convenient feature for washing and rinsing produce, utensils, and hands. This helps maintain cleanliness in the kitchen and reduces the risk of foodborne illnesses. With everything they need within arm’s reach, chefs can work more efficiently and focus on creating delicious dishes for their customers.

Another advantage of a prep table is its versatility. Chefs can customize the table to suit their specific needs by adding accessories such as shelves, drawers, and ingredient bins. This allows them to organize their workspace and keep essential tools and ingredients close at hand. With everything in its proper place, chefs can work more efficiently and with less stress.

In addition to improving workflow and organization, a prep table also helps with food cost management. By having a designated space for prepping ingredients, chefs can portion out servings accurately and minimize waste. They can also prepare large batches of food in advance and store them in the refrigerated compartments for later use, saving time and labor during busy service times.
